What does "verbal de-escalation" aim to achieve?

Explanation:
Verbal de-escalation aims to use effective communication strategies to reduce tension and aggression during potentially volatile interactions. The core principle of verbal de-escalation is to create a calmer environment, enabling individuals involved in a conflict to communicate more effectively and reduce their emotional responses. By employing techniques such as active listening, empathy, and clear, non-threatening language, an officer or other authority figure can help to defuse a situation before it escalates into physical confrontation. This approach not only promotes safety for all parties involved but also fosters a more constructive dialogue, which can lead to a peaceful resolution. In essence, the effectiveness of verbal de-escalation lies in its capacity to transform the dynamics of a confrontation by prioritizing communication over aggression, thereby minimizing the need for more forceful control tactics.
